Deutsche Bank maintains a 'Buy' on Apple (NASDAQ: AAPL) price target of $530.00.
Deutsche analyst says, "At Apple HQ, Tim Cook introduced the iPhone 4S world phone (GSM and CDMA) with a new A5 chip (~2x faster than iPhone 4) and improved battery life (8 hrs talk time). Apple did not introduce an iPhone 5 which will be viewed as a disappointment (especially considering the extended refresh interval). That said, we recommend investors buy the pullback as we expect multiple new product cycles and further int’l penetration to drive EPS upwards."
"Our estimates remain unchanged at CY11 rev/EPS of $123.2B/$31.79 and CY12 of $152.9B/$38.00."
